1. A steady current of 1.5 A flows through a 3600 ohm resistor for 2 seconds.

a) How many charges are flowing at any point in the wire during the 2 seconds?

b) How many electrons are flowing past any point?

c) What voltage produces the current?

d) Calculate the power transformed.

2. a) Compute the voltage drop along a 25 m length of household no. 14 copper wire. The wire has a circular cross section of radius of 0.9 mm and carries a 15-A current.

b) Find the current density J

c) Calculate the E-field across the wire.

d) Find the resistance of the wire

e) Find the drift speed of the free electrons moving through the copper wire. (consider conduction of n= 10^29 free electrons)
